Understanding Garage Door Window Sizes
The size of garage door windows isn’t a one-size-fits-all situation. Several factors influence the dimensions, including the style of the door, the manufacturer, and the overall design aesthetic. However, we can provide some general guidelines and common sizes to help you understand what to expect.
Standard Window Sizes for Garage Doors
While customization is always an option, most garage door manufacturers offer windows in standard sizes. These standard sizes simplify the manufacturing process and keep costs down. Here are some of the most common dimensions you’ll encounter:
- Short Panel Windows: These are typically found in traditional raised-panel garage doors. A common size for a short panel window is around 22-24 inches wide and 10-12 inches high.
- Long Panel Windows: Long panel doors often feature larger windows. These windows can range from 22-24 inches wide and 16-20 inches high.
- Specialty Windows: Some garage doors feature unique window designs, such as arched or decorative windows. The sizes of these windows can vary significantly depending on the specific design.
Factors Affecting Garage Door Window Size
As mentioned earlier, several factors can influence the size of your garage door windows. Let’s take a closer look at some of the most important considerations:
- Garage Door Style: The style of your garage door is a primary determinant of window size. Traditional raised-panel doors typically have smaller windows than modern or contemporary doors.
- Manufacturer: Different manufacturers may have slightly different standard sizes for their windows. It’s always a good idea to check the manufacturer’s specifications for the most accurate information.
- Customization: If you’re looking for a specific window size or design, you can often opt for customization. This allows you to create a unique look for your garage door that perfectly complements your home’s architecture.
- Door Panel Size: The size of the individual panels on your garage door will also impact the potential window size. A larger panel can accommodate a larger window.
Measuring Your Existing Garage Door Windows
If you’re replacing existing garage door windows, accurate measurements are crucial.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you measure your windows correctly:
- Gather Your Tools: You’ll need a measuring tape, a pencil, and a notepad.
- Measure the Width: Measure the width of the window opening from edge to edge. Record this measurement.
- Measure the Height: Measure the height of the window opening from top to bottom. Record this measurement.
- Measure the Depth: If you’re replacing the entire window unit, measure the depth of the window frame.
- Double-Check Your Measurements: It’s always a good idea to double-check your measurements to ensure accuracy.
Tips for Choosing the Right Garage Door Window Size
Choosing the right garage door window size can enhance the look of your home and improve its curb appeal. Here are some tips to help you make the right decision:
- Consider Your Home’s Style: Choose window sizes that complement your home’s architectural style. For example, smaller windows may be more appropriate for a traditional home, while larger windows may be better suited for a modern home.
- Think About Natural Light: Consider how much natural light you want to let into your garage. Larger windows will allow more light to enter, while smaller windows will provide more privacy.
- Consider Energy Efficiency: Choose windows with good insulation to help improve your garage’s energy efficiency.
